ZIP 49126 and ZIP 49128 are ZIP Code areas in Michigan.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 49128 has the higher population (3,461 vs 1,633 in ZIP 49126). ZIP 49126 has the higher median household income ($77,813 vs $73,023 in ZIP 49128). ZIP 49128 has the higher median home value ($247,000 vs $162,500 in ZIP 49126).
